Transaction 2d20e86f35b810bcbacf6ff3fc3516a37402e476da1ee6c47a7c28a7fc0eff51

100 Input
1 Outputs
  • 2d20e86f35b810bcbacf6ff3fc3516a37402e476da1ee6c47a7c28a7fc0eff51:0
  • value  153969
    address  12SW1tWVyaXBEZiAnakGKSRu8ShMPPXPNV